The Northwest Justice Project located in Olympia WA is a nonprofit organization dedicated to providing legal assistance to low-income individuals and families. It focuses on ensuring access to justice for those facing civil legal issues including housing family law and public benefits. The project aims to empower communities through education advocacy and representation helping clients navigate the complexities of the legal system.
